Kinds of Child Care Alternatives

There are many types of childcare possibilities, each catering to various age brackets and schedules. Probably the most typical types of childcare choices consist of:

4848-scaled.jpg
  1. Daycare Centers: Daycare facilities are facilities that provide maintain kids of varied many years, typically from infancy to preschool. These facilities tend to be licensed and managed by the state, ensuring that they satisfy certain requirements for protection, hygiene, and staff skills. Daycare centers provide organized tasks, dishes, and direction for the kids in a group environment.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family child care homes tend to be little, home-based childcare facilities operate by an individual caregiver or a small set of caregivers. These providers offer an even more tailored and family-like environment for the kids, with fewer young ones in attention compared to daycare facilities. Family child care domiciles may offer versatile hours and prices, making all of them a popular option for moms and dads who require more personalized look after the youngster.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are academic institutions that offer very early childhood training for kids usually between the centuries of 2 to 5 years old. These programs give attention to organizing kiddies for preschool by presenting them to standard scholastic concepts, social abilities, and emotional development. Preschools usually work on a school-year routine and supply part-time or full time choices for moms and dads.

  1. Pre and post School tools: pre and post college programs are created to offer take care of school-aged children during hours pre and post the standard college day. These programs provide multiple tasks, homework assistance, and supervision for the kids while moms and dads have reached work. Pre and post school programs are typically made available from schools, community facilities, or personal companies.

  1. Nanny or Au set: Nannies and au pairs tend to be individuals who offer in-home childcare solutions for families. Nannies in many cases are experienced professionals who provide full time look after young ones within the family members' house, while au sets are young adults from international nations who stay with the household and offer cultural exchange and child care. Nannies and au sets offer personalized attention and freedom in scheduling for moms and dads.

Considerations Whenever Choosing Childcare

Whenever choosing childcare near you, it is essential to consider several aspects to ensure you discover a good and appropriate selection for your son or daughter. A few of the important aspects to take into account add: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: It is essential to choose an authorized and accredited childcare supplier, since this helps to ensure that the facility meets certain standards for safety, sanitation, staff skills, and system high quality. Licensing and accreditation demonstrate that the provider has actually encountered a rigorous inspection procedure and is devoted to keeping large standards of care.

  1. Workforce Qualifications and Training: The skills and instruction associated with staff during the child care center are crucial in supplying quality take care of kiddies. Try to find providers that have trained and skilled caregivers, along with staff that certified in CPR and medical. Staff-to-child ratios are also essential, while they determine the level of attention and direction that each and every youngster gets.

  1. Curriculum and Program strategies: look at the curriculum and system tasks made available from the child treatment supplier, because they perform a substantial role when you look at the development and discovering of the kid. Search for programs that provide age-appropriate activities, educational options, and options for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that features play, art, music, and outside time can contribute to your kid's total development.

  1. Health and Safety Policies: make sure the kid attention supplier has actually rigid safe practices policies set up to guard the well-being of the kid. Look for services that follow proper hygiene techniques, have safe entry and exit treatments, and keep maintaining a clean and child-friendly environment. Inquire about emergency procedures, disease policies, and just how the supplier handles accidents or incidents.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Pick a child attention provider that encourages mother or father involvement and keeps open interaction with households. Search for providers that offer opportunities for moms and dads to participate in tasks, activities, and group meetings, also regular changes on your own young child's progress and wellbeing. A very good cooperation between parents and caregivers can result in an optimistic and supporting child care knowledge.

Finding Childcare Near You

Now that you have considered the facets to find in a young child attention provider, it is time to begin the find quality childcare towards you. Below are a few guidelines and resources to help you find the best selection for your son or daughter:

  1. Ask for tips: start with asking for guidelines from family, pals, neighbors, and colleagues with young ones in child care. Private referrals are a very important way to obtain information about quality child care providers in your town. Inquire about their experiences, whatever they fancy concerning the supplier, and any concerns they might have.

  1. Analysis Online: make use of online learning resources including childcare directories, parenting sites, and social networking groups to analyze childcare providers locally. Try to find providers with positive reviews, high ratings, and step-by-step details about their particular programs and services.   1. See childcare Centers: Schedule visits to prospective child care facilities to visit the facilities, meet up with the staff, and observe the program for action. Pay attention to the cleanliness, safety measures, and general environment regarding the center. Ask questions towards curriculum, staff skills, day-to-day routines, and policies to obtain a sense of how the center runs.

  1. Interview Caregivers: When meeting with possible caregivers, ask about their experience, instruction, and method of childcare. Inquire about their particular philosophy on discipline, communication with parents, and just how they manage problems or challenging behaviors. Trust your instincts and select caregivers that cozy, conscious, and responsive to your son or daughter's needs.

  1. Always check sources: Request references from child care supplier and contact all of them to inquire about their experiences using supplier. Enquire about the quality of attention, communication with moms and dads, staff communications, and any problems they may experienced. Recommendations can provide important insights to the supplier's reputation and track record.

  1. Think about price and efficiency: look at the cost of childcare and just how it meets into your budget, along with the convenience of the place and hours of operation. Compare rates, fees, and repayment choices among different providers to discover the best worth for your family. Give consideration to elements such as transportation, proximity to your house or work, and versatility in scheduling.
